4. Elsa Speak

Elsa Speak is a language learning app that utilizes AI technology to assist you in learning how to improve pronunciation, vocabulary and grammar. It was launched in the year 2019, and the team behind its design comprises experts in the field of language, tech specialists and data scientists.

This app makes use of speech recognition technology powered by deep learning algorithms that provide immediate feedback and aid you in learning English. It offers bite-sized lessons, short tests, and trackers to help you maximize your language learning progress.

ELSA Speak’s pronunciation lessons offer videos of native speakers showing the correct shape of their mouth and tongue position to pronounce different sounds correctly. After practicing common words that use those sounds, you’ll be able to receive instant feedback on how you pronounce your words.

These classes are great for both beginners and intermediates looking to hone their English speaking abilities. There’s also a friendly community of learners and you can also book individual tutoring sessions to improve your learning.

The app also has a pronunciation test that provides recommendations and an extensive review of the test’s results. The suggestions are color coded by color, with green marking great pronunciation, yellow being okay, and red problematic.
